Abstract

An in-wheel motor power line () includes, between its one end and the other end, an in-wheel motor drive device-side region (), an intermediate region (), and a vehicle body-side region () which extend continuously. The in-wheel motor drive device-side region () extends in the vertical direction, and the lower side of the in-wheel motor drive device-side region is connected to the intermediate region. The vehicle body-side region extends in the vertical direction, and the lower side of the vehicle body-side region is connected to the intermediate region. The intermediate region is curved with its both sides located at a higher position and its intermediate part located at a lower position.
